This classic edition of Violet Oaklander's ground-breaking book presents her pioneering approach to engaging with children that enter therapy. A new introduction by Peter Mortola reflects on the ways that Hidden Treasure continues to inform therapeutic practice all over the world.

Info autore

Violet Oaklander, Ph.D., was the author of the books Windows to Our Children: A Gestalt Therapy Approach to Children and Adolescents (now in 17 languages), and Hidden Treasure: A Map to the Child’s Inner Self (now in 9 languages), as well as several journal articles, book chapters, and audio and video recordings on psychotherapeutic work with children. She earned a Ph.D. in Clinical Psychology, a Master of Arts in Marriage, Family and Child Counselling, a Master of Science in Special Education with emotionally disturbed children and was a certified Gestalt Therapist.
